In 1984 Wales, gay activist Mark Ashton leads a movement to support striking coal miners after he realizes that the police are harassing the miners like they harass the gay community. Calling the movement "Lesbians and Gays Support the Miners"—LGSM for short—Mark decides that the small mining village of Onllwyn is the ideal place to begin fighting for change. While many miners and people from the local community begin to warm to LGSM, Mark and his allies find themselves facing resistance from members of the Women's Support group in Onllwyn and The National Union of Miners.

Featuring a star studded cast including George MacKay, Bill Nighy, Imelda Staunton, and Andrew Scott, Pride (2014) is "a joyous film, full of love and warmth but unafraid to admit that with sticking out your neck comes struggle and sorrow. Truly lovely."—Dave Calhoun, Time Out London.
